Same here. I guess, as the article states, it depends on the Pats having a decent number 2 WR. I'm not sure that there was much wrong with last year's secondary, which wasn't attributable to horrendously bad luck. Samuel, Gay and Hobbs are developing well (Hobbs in particular seems to have a taste for the physical side of the game), Poole is still able to do a job of sorts, Rodney is Rodney and Wilson is OK at FS. I'm more concerned about the age of the LBs and the Running Backs.
